Unusual Attractions in Southend-on-Sea

Cranfield’s Curiosity Cabinet.

Southend-on-Sea, England

Cranfield's Curiosity Cabinet

A magnificent menagerie of oddities, including taxidermy cryptids.
Southend Pier Railway.

Southend-on-Sea, England

Southend Pier Railway

This charming, narrow-gauge railway in the Thames Estuary is sometimes referred to as the "Train to Nowhere."
Tomb of Mary Ellis at St. Clement’s Church.

Southend-on-Sea, England

The Cutlass Stone

A story of cutlasses carelessly carving a celibate centenarian's cemetery stone.
The Souvenir, now the Graveyard of Lost Species

Southend-on-Sea, England

Graveyard of Lost Species

A boat slowly sinking into the Essex mud flats bearing the names of the disappeared that haunt the Thames Estuary.

Essex, England

Dutch Cottage

This octagonal cottage is the smallest and the oldest council house in the United Kingdom.
5 miles from Southend-on-Sea
The causeway from Wakering Stairs.

Essex, England

The Broomway

A perilous medieval road leading right into the sea.
5 miles from Southend-on-Sea
SS Richard Montgomery’s eerie masts at low tide

England

Wreck of the SS Richard Montgomery

No one is sure what to do with this WWII shipwreck that sits at the bottom of the Thames, still loaded with tons of explosives.
6 miles from Southend-on-Sea
